Nadal denies report of refusal to play with Kyrgios

World number eight Rafael Nadal has denied the report about him declining to play with controversial Australian tennis star Nick Kyrgios in a doubles match of the charity event, saying that he was never asked to play with the bad boy.

The two-time Wimbledon champion had played a singles match against Lleyton Hewitt of Australia in New York, while Kyrgios took part in double match with the host John McEnroe.

The 14-time Grand Slam champion said that he always thought he had to play against Hewitt, Sport24 reports.

Earlier, Nadal reportedly refused to play with the Kyrgios following the latter's insulting remark against Stan Wawrinka during their recent Rogers Cup clash in Montreal.

Kyrgios was handed a suspended ban and a fine by the ATP Tour for his remark.
